Causes of Xbox 360 Connection Problems Mismatched Wi-Fi security settings between the console and your wireless router. Network conflicts with other wireless devices. Too much distance between the router and the console. Network firewall restrictions.

How do you fix blocked multiplayer on Xbox Live?

xbox live multiplayer server connectivity blocked

  1. Login to account.xbox.com.
  2. Go Under Privacy Settings.
  3. Click on Xbox One/Windows 10 Online Safety.
  4. Make sure the setting for “You can join multiplayer games” is set to Allow.

Can’t connect to static IP Xbox?

If an Xbox One is set with a static IP address that the home router can’t use (typically because it is out of the router’s IP range), this error message can occur. The Xbox One error page suggestion to try to change the Wi-Fi channel number applies when the Xbox is using dynamic (DHCP) addressing.

Does Internet Explorer still work on Xbox 360?

Some webpages you view with Internet Explorer for Xbox 360 might appear blank or notify you that a browser plug-in (such as Flash, Java, or Silverlight) is required. These pages require browser plugs-ins to load properly. However, Internet Explorer on Xbox 360 doesn’t support browser plug-ins.

How do I Fix my Xbox Live network connection is blocked?

1. click search and type in Services, open it. 2. scroll down until you find an entry called “IP Helper”, right click it, then click restart. 3. scroll all the way down to the bottom and do the same thing for “Xbox Live Networking Service” 4. close the window,open the Xbox app and check your connection again,it should work now.

How to fix Xbox Live server not working on Xbox One?

Method 1: Start/Restart the “IP Helper” and the “Xbox Live Networking Service” services. These services help in the completion of the Xbox server connection. Without them, the Xbox app might have trouble connecting successfully. Restarting these applications might clear any errors resulting from them starting wrongly.
